CINCINNATI, OH (FOX19) -
FOX19 has teamed up with the Hamilton County Public Library to bring all of our fans a look back at great moments in Cincinnati history.
Starting with our city's founding in 1788, the historians at the library have dug deep into their extensive archives to provide our Facebook fans with photos and background for the events that moved Cincinnati.
Each event on our timeline includes photos and stories about what led to that particular moment in history.
